The Fest'Trail Causses & Rougier features some memorable circuits for 2 days of pure sporting sensations!
Our aim, through an eco-friendly event, is to help you discover all the richness of a remarkable region, nestled in the heart of the Grands Causses Natural Park.
First, you will experience our extraordinary landscapes, between the Causses and the Rougier, which our four routes will allow you to enjoy without limit. You will also discover the regional heritage, starting at the foot of Montaigut Castle, overlooking the Rougier valley from its rocky promontory, or passing by the Rocher de Caylus, the remains of a fortified town once ruled by ancient counts. Finally, the know-how of our local producers, whose products will fill the refreshment stations as well as the table of a well-deserved meal.

Start: Montaigut Castle, Gissac – Finish: Village Hall, in the city of Saint-Affrique
A condensed version of everything you can find in trail running — all on an accessible distance!
The start is given from the courtyard of Montaigut Castle. Be careful during the first kilometre: you’ll need to position yourself well before the first climb towards the Croix del Pas. It’s technical and narrow; don’t get trapped right away!
At the cross, turn left before descending to Vendeloves. Six downhill kilometres — the perfect moment to try making a first break from your competitors.At kilometre 8, the judge of peace awaits you: a final climb of 2 km and 350 m D+. Beware of those who pushed too hard in the first half!At the summit, take comfort in a 360° breathtaking view before the last downhill and a well-earned finish.More info and rules by clicking here!

Your journey begins at the foot of Montaigut Castle, overlooking the Rougier valley.A few metres on the road, then the “plaster trail”—a reminder of the former gypsum quarries—will lead you to the foothills of the Loubière. An alternation of rocky uphills and downhills takes you to the village of Lapeyre.
A small single track running alongside the river towards Versols offers a refreshing interlude before a change of scenery: direction the Causse… dry and rocky!
First through the splendid Versolet valley, then a tough climb to the Hermilix balconies, where an incredible view awaits you. A technical descent follows, leading to Lapeyre’s old bridge and its refreshment station, then a series of climbs before the landscape changes again — welcome to the Rougier.From here, ochre trails, scree slopes, and single tracks dictate the final part of your route on the heights of Vabres. The Dourbiette climb will be your judge of peace! Steep and technical, but the hardest part is behind you… time for the final plunge to the finish line.More info and rules by clicking here!
